Cloud-Native Financial Automation Using Agentic AI and DevOps-Integrated Generative Intelligence
Abstract
The foundations of DevOps enable rapid software development and deployment by a variety of organizations. Continuous integration, continuous delivery, infrastructure as code, and configuration as code are now mature concepts. However, DevOps techniques remain largely unexplored in the context of cloud-native financial automation. By investigating financial automation using these techniques, a framework for integrating financial automation throughout the BANK Financial Evolution through Reinvention program, especially into credit risk-related workstreams, is derived. To support such integration, continuous delivery techniques for regulated environments, leveraging the cloud-native architecture of the Program’s ecosystem, are presented. Cloud-native architectural patterns related to supporting automated financial processes are also proposed, making use of the concepts of microservices, service meshes, serverless computing, and data mesh. Furthermore, Agentic Artificial Intelligence (Agentic AI) concepts are applied to financial automation, especially in relation to agentic roles and the levels of autonomy of Agentic AI. Finally, an exploration of generative intelligence’s role in supporting and facilitating the work of human agents who undertake financial automation is undertaken by considering the automation of a variety of workflows including report generation, the creation and maintenance of compliance documentation, and providing audit trails to help support compliance and validation activities.
